Question:

I was listening about a year and a half ago and you made a comment that has been eating away at me. You suggested that a listener go to a store and look for the man with the greyest hair to give her advice. I work in a 'man's domain', the hardware store, and I get customers who only want to talk to a man, because I, being a young(ish) woman obviously wouldn't know what they were talking about, let alone know the answer. I love the business, and I just wanted to point out to you that it's not always the "man with the greyest hair" that will know the answer. Often it's the older men that are not aware of current trends in home improvement (or current names for the "thing-a-ma-jig" they bring in to replace!) Well, not to dwell, I just wanted to pass on my thoughts, and wish you continued success. I have learned a great deal listening over the past few years.

Answer:

I'm so very sorry you took so long to get in touch with me about this and I have to agree with you that not only the oldest are the best informed. You might have noticed that I now recommend going to a department head for best information. This may not help your situation a great deal but I have a feeling you will not have taken long to get to the department head level if you like the work. Customers may not always recognize enthusiasm but of what I've seen, progressive management certainly does.
